How to Prep Your Buick for Everyday Rideshare or Delivery Work

Preparing your Buick for everyday rideshare or delivery work is essential for ensuring a smooth and efficient operation. Whether you are using your vehicle for ridesharing services like Uber or Lyft, or for delivery services such as DoorDash or Postmates, there are several steps you can take to get your Buick ready for the job.

1. Perform a Thorough Vehicle Inspection

Before you hit the road, it’s crucial to inspect your vehicle to ensure it is in good working condition. Here are some key areas to focus on:

  • Check the engine: Look for any leaks or unusual noises.
  • Inspect the tires: Ensure they are properly inflated and have adequate tread.
  • Examine the brakes: Make sure they respond well and are not making any strange sounds.
  • Verify fluid levels: Check oil, coolant, brake fluid, and windshield washer fluid.

2. Clean and Maintain Your Buick

A clean vehicle creates a better experience for your passengers or customers. Regular cleaning and maintenance will also help your Buick last longer. Consider the following:

  • Interior cleaning: Vacuum seats and carpets, and wipe down surfaces.
  • Exterior washing: Wash and wax your vehicle to protect the paint.
  • Detailing: Consider a professional detailing service for a thorough clean.

3. Ensure Comfort and Safety for Passengers

Comfort and safety are paramount when transporting passengers or delivering items. Here are some tips to enhance the experience:

  • Temperature control: Ensure the air conditioning and heating systems work properly.
  • Seat adjustments: Make sure seats are comfortable and adjustable for all passengers.
  • Safety features: Check that seat belts and airbags are functioning correctly.

4. Equip Your Buick with the Right Technology

Having the right technology in your Buick can streamline your rideshare or delivery work. Consider the following equipment:

  • Smartphone holder: Invest in a reliable mount for easy navigation.
  • Charging ports: Ensure there are enough USB ports for passengers to charge their devices.
  • Navigation system: Use a GPS app to find the best routes efficiently.

5. Understand the Rideshare or Delivery App Requirements

Each rideshare or delivery service has its own requirements for vehicles. Make sure you understand these before you start working:

  • Vehicle age: Check if your Buick meets the age requirements set by the service.
  • Insurance: Ensure you have the proper insurance coverage for rideshare or delivery work.
  • Documentation: Keep all necessary documents, such as registration and insurance, easily accessible.

6. Plan for Fuel Efficiency

Fuel costs can add up quickly when working in rideshare or delivery. To maximize fuel efficiency, consider the following tips:

  • Drive smoothly: Avoid rapid acceleration and hard braking to save fuel.
  • Maintain speed: Keep a steady speed on highways to improve fuel economy.
  • Regular maintenance: Keep your engine tuned and tires properly inflated for optimal performance.

7. Stay Organized and Manage Your Time

Effective time management is crucial for maximizing earnings in rideshare or delivery work. Here are some strategies:

  • Set a schedule: Determine your working hours and stick to them.
  • Track earnings: Use apps to monitor your income and expenses.
  • Optimize routes: Use scheduling tools to find the most efficient routes for pickups and deliveries.

8. Prepare for Unexpected Situations

In the world of rideshare and delivery, unexpected situations can arise. Be prepared by considering the following:

  • Emergency kit: Keep a kit with first aid supplies, flashlight, and basic tools in your Buick.
  • Roadside assistance: Consider a membership for roadside assistance services.
  • Backup plan: Have a plan for handling cancellations or delays.
